Assembly Process Engineer
Crown Staffing is looking for a hands-on Assembly Process Engineer to help streamline and improve assembly and manufacturing processes. You’ll work closely with engineering, production, and warehouse teams to enhance efficiency, quality, and safety across product lines.

Responsibilities
Develop and implement improvements to machinery and assembly processes
Create and maintain clear work instructions and assembly schedules
Recommend improvements to product designs and BOMs to optimize production
Support Lean Manufacturing and continuous improvement initiatives
Collaborate with multiple teams to solve workflow and production challenges
Travel occasionally (up to 25%)
Interpret blueprints and technical diagrams accurately
Qualification
Required
3+ years of experience in mechanical assembly or related field
Bachelor's degree in Manufacturing Engineering or similar experience
Familiarity with Lean Manufacturing, Kaizen, and DFMA principles
Strong problem-solving, organizational, and communication skills
Proficiency in Microsoft Office; experience with SolidWorks or similar CAD tools
